/ T: l5 {- n1 V! o- }
% o( T" z/ _: c; g v
〖课程介绍〗; N0 D Y: Z: w# c, M/ H
还在为ES5复杂难懂的语法而头疼?有了ES6我们不再烦恼,本课程会全面讲解ES6,结合ES5对比讲解ES6的特性,教你如何应用ES6开发项目,让你的代码更简洁清晰。
& ?% ~$ W7 d6 b& J1 [5 ^7 m! H' ~
〖课程目录〗2 |7 H7 b# x: D5 ]! K. p
第1章 课程介绍8 U% o: \# k6 J2 a
ES6作为最新的JavaScript核心语言标准,成为前端工程师必备的技能之一。本章首先介绍ES6的基本概念及历史背景让大家走近ES6,了解什么是ES6以及学习ES6的必要性;然后会为大家简明扼要的讲述ES6带来了哪些新特性以及这些特性有什么作用。...% G( E H. W6 i% b9 b
1-1 课程介绍 试看
5 m" W% P. t& ?3 R$ ~. j1-2 作用域 B: H3 D! ^( Z7 ^
( S9 u. P' D4 s0 t% J( ^
第2章 项目构建9 a q6 r, D" S3 ~9 x
工欲善其事必先利其器,本章重点讲述如何使用Gulp、Babel、Webpack做好ES6工程的构建;通过手把手编写gulp脚本完成ES6的自动编译、打包、文件监听、浏览器热更新、模板自动更新、服务热启动等,在本章大家不仅可以学到gulp、babel、webpack相关知识,还可以学习到工程架构思想及做法。...
6 Q' d2 v8 j2 h* A" Q8 r8 S2-1 项目构建介绍6 Z7 ~" c6 o! H0 E( I; i1 ]
2-2 项目目录创建7 K" E8 ?% N/ U/ {/ n
2-3 命令行处理,创建JS编译任务脚本
$ X7 Y" o' S1 e8 N; c8 f2-4 创建模板、服务任务脚本, G1 e, A3 b% Q. c
2-5 文件自动监听,项目构建测试1 _9 U8 W/ N+ o! Q0 u3 U
* H) R$ A B. a- |! l ^" K1 \
第3章 es6语法
$ t& T/ z a* n9 H" W# Q, F6 V, E本章通过语法介绍、实例演示、实用技巧三个维度来讲解ES6所有新特性,包括Let和Const、解构赋值、数组扩展、字符串扩展、函数扩展、正则扩展、数值扩展、对象扩展、类与对象、Set和Map数据结构、Symbol、Proxy和Reflect、Generator(async\wait)、遍历接口、Decorator修饰器、模块化,在本章可以系统的学习ES6相关的所有知识...
' |; z. x; q1 ?$ H9 S3 q+ }6 T3-1 let.const命令
$ T* T9 c% m: ^2 \, Q: z3 a3-2 解构赋值 试看% Y( \: v/ o7 T0 y4 e) t& M
3-3 正则扩展, B0 v- k; n' u( b. ~! `0 k/ ^0 j
3-4 字符串扩展(上)
2 Z( ]1 G" m& x9 a3 Y3-5 字符串扩展(下)
% @% q' g5 q/ A' y3-6 数值扩展
% u* @. A' z- \0 o0 T2 W3-7 数组扩展
* N0 s1 V. p3 A# g. p# b2 H3-8 函数扩展
! e1 P; E$ Y3 X" g3-9 对象扩展: j$ W4 t- w- G/ ?$ v: t, H
3-10 Symbol用法
9 W) m% R h4 Y- A3-11 set-map数据结构2 a; S8 h. K0 }, q, K
3-12 map-set与数组和对象的比较: T. V* Y: N" q
3-13 Proxy和Reflect
" R+ m' N0 k, S) m$ C3-14 类与对象
% Z* O$ ]. N8 @/ x y, |3-15 Promise 试看
% f# T0 L4 R m* F/ H' T3-16 Iterator
" `- m3 v; T$ V( b5 L3-17 Generator
+ m. n: v- E; e' x9 Z+ e3-18 Decorators. r* t0 E" ~8 u% ~. z9 o/ |
3-19 Module模块化7 d* X- f& t( [" Q2 d
5 N. w( X; w, I
第4章 项目实战4 ?! d) |3 v6 k9 v2 y$ X
本章重点是运用ES6语法去构建实际的项目(彩票电商),通过需求分析、项目架构思考、模块划分、服务端程序部署、前端代码编写、联调测试几个步骤,真实还原实际业务开发流程。大家在本章可以学习如何转变开发思维及设计代码的能力,举一反思将ES6强大的特性运用到实际业务中去...
8 e0 h6 g% W8 \& E4 w4 _# K; k4-1 需求分解和目录创建
; v$ w# z( c+ t$ w. y. Y' G. Y4-2 创建倒计时模块) Q) W6 u' j% g- [" H
4-3 创建数据计算模块& t, U- `6 u5 _. Y7 W
4-4 创建接口模块(上)
7 \$ x7 k' |+ Q4-5 创建接口模块(下)8 s( w6 u# D: P/ ~/ l. g0 t
4-6 创建彩票基础模块(上)
) Q6 [! F0 L% R# Y# v4-7 创建彩票基础模块(中)
9 o1 x) D0 H7 K4-8 创建彩票基础模块(下)
2 ?: D5 v7 X9 O* K! g7 }. a4-9 创建彩票业务模块% w; V( e" V' M* w+ r
4-10 创建服务接口和模拟数据: J; {/ i7 X1 M6 X# h* g
4-11 前后端联调
7 z5 F& }- Q; J1 a$ S9 E2 U. V# u* Q: \. T5 |+ ~
第5章 课程总结# n1 j; A% {/ u% i7 E( J$ o/ [
本章主要回顾ES6的知识点,帮大家梳理重点和难点;学会ES6语法不难,活学活用到项目才是关键,本章也会温习上个章节实战的思路和技巧,给大家提供一些学好ES6的建议和方法- N7 q7 V/ ^" w5 U
5-1 课程总结
3 a" b( O& \. J, _4 g/ x9 b" G9 M% e6 Y& h1 F7 i
第6章 直播视频《前端人的危机如何破解》
5 r7 E! F4 ]1 d3 t: `* @互联网寒冬下,前端人如何学习?5 C2 f2 Y, R# W$ u5 y2 U
6-1 内容安排7 i8 A6 ^' ? R1 Q7 e
6-2 如何学习(入门级)1 p) c- j& B' V2 }, j& T7 b( y# H( O
6-3 如何面试(入门级)
5 u1 F! ^$ e4 I, z6-4 如何晋升(入门级)
S# d6 d" {& [- S2 \/ t6-5 如何学习(中高级)
* C' a, M+ Y, o5 P/ U( E6-6 如何晋升(中高级): |3 o: m T% |1 H' z
6-7 如何晋升(中高级)
6 K% S( f) T( F5 G8 K. o! o
' t4 v+ H& ?3 w〖下载地址〗
; E- y$ I- [- w% q& b! a
/ m# A6 z4 O/ ^) u7 r' |: v% I! b0 A4 B! O+ w, z2 M% a
---------------------------------华丽分割线-----------------------------------华丽分割线--------------------------华丽分割线------------------; t0 [8 X2 h% K2 b- J
〖下载地址失效反馈〗; M3 \$ g+ O/ u0 x3 E
如果下载地址失效,请尽快反馈给我们,我们尽快修复。可加客服微信:2230304070
7 e( k5 p. W* g* C- n. w
0 a8 B7 _7 r/ j c/ T2 D〖客服24小时咨询〗( P9 F4 C7 p" L" ^
有任何问题,请点击右侧QQ咨询。4 b' u# x. U( \ b$ T+ W
0 W1 S$ f$ Y$ [/ k5 a/ M/ j
# q1 n% s4 B/ v" x6 |- U k: q- J& x; S5 W2 }7 }
|